The Technology Behind Seamless Gaming Experiences
The surge in no KYC casinos owes much to advances in payment methods and identity assurance technologies. Providers often rely on instant bank verification tools, such as Vipps in Scandinavia or BankID, which allow players to confirm their identity during the deposit process rather than upfront. This means there’s no lengthy document submission, no manual review, and a lot less waiting around.

Balancing Speed with Security and Fairness
One of the biggest concerns about no KYC casinos is whether skipping traditional checks compromises security. However, many of these platforms implement robust encryption protocols—SSL being a standard—to protect player data. Regulatory oversight varies from country to country, but in regions like the UK and parts of Europe, operators still must adhere to strict gambling laws even if they streamline identity verification.
Additionally, most no verification casinos rely on trusted payment providers who act as a gatekeeper for fraud prevention. The combination of secure payment gateways and encrypted communication means your funds and personal information are generally as safe as with traditional operators.
